Tickets: $24 adults, $10 students and youth -The Austrian brass septet routinely combines slapstick humor with impeccably accomplished musical performances. - The ensemble's shows are characterized by elegant beauty juxtaposed against raucous and riotous eruptions, as the musicians take the audience on a journey spanning multiple musical styles and epochs. - Performing Blofeld, Mnozil Brass' newest work, is chock-full of stunts, music and movement. - Founded in 1992 by graduates of the Vienna College of Music, Mnozil Brass is a truly singular experience and one not to be missed.
